Description
Class Experience
This private ongoing class provides a great platform to sight-read new piano pieces, review level appropriate music reading and notation and practice piano techniques. Learners should already have 1-2 years of piano experience. Please see below for more information. By the end of each class learners will be able to play a new piano piece confidently and with accurate technique! Because of the one-on -one format, learners will receive an abundance of personalized feedback. I use the Piano Adventures Performance Level 2A book in this class. Learners must have their own copy of this curriculum book. The dates and topics listed below are suggestions. We will begin with the first piece in the learner's first class. In order to get the most out of these classes, learners should already have 1-2 years of piano experience. They should have a solid understanding and working knowledge of the notes of C, Middle C, G, D & A positions (and C, G, D & A minor chords) both on the piano and on the bass and treble clefs, finger numbers, measures, the grand staff, quarter, half, dotted-half, whole notes, eighth notes and respective rests, 4/4 & 3/4 time, steps, skips, 4ths, 5ths, slurs & staccato, ties, repeat signs, playing octaves above and below, sharp and flat symbols, forte/mezzo forte/piano dynamic levels, basic transposition and phrasing concepts. Learners should be set up at a piano, acoustic or electric, in such a way that I can hear them well and see their keyboard. The following are the topics we will learn each week.
